No need to become a music creator if that's not your thing. Just avoid using commercial music in your videos. There are plenty of royalty-free music resources out there, allowing you to add a music background to your youtube video without the risk of getting a copyright infringement claim. Like, audiohub.com, joystock.org, pixabay.com, hooksounds.com, soundstripe.com, etc. Always check what type of license is... Source: about 5 years ago
